Frequently Asked Questions

What is the Repit School Score for Smokey Mountain Elementary?
Smokey Mountain Elementary has a Repit School Score of 82 out of 100, earning a grade of B+. This score evaluates class size (student-teacher ratio), funding levels, and resources rather than just test scores.
How many students attend Smokey Mountain Elementary?
Smokey Mountain Elementary has 356 students enrolled for the 2024-25 school year. The student-to-teacher ratio is 15.2:1.
What grades does Smokey Mountain Elementary serve?
Smokey Mountain Elementary serves grades Pre-K – 08 and is classified as a School. This is a public school.
How much funding does Smokey Mountain Elementary receive per student?
Smokey Mountain Elementary receives $14,416 in per-pupil spending from its district. This is around the national average.

About Repit School Scores

Traditional school ratings rely heavily on standardized test scores, which often reflect family income more than actual school quality. Repit takes a different approach.

We evaluate schools based on factors that research shows actually impact educational outcomes:

  • Class Size — Smaller classes mean more individual attention and better student outcomes.
  • School Funding — Resources available for programs, teachers, and facilities directly affect education quality.
  • School Environment — School size and structure affect available programs and student experience.
